[Control systems] CISA ICS security advisories (AV26–241) – Update 1

unknownknown exploitedpublic exploitCVE-2025-67038
Actively exploited. At least one CVE in this advisory is listed in the CISA Known Exploited Vulnerabilities catalog — exploitation has been observed in the wild. Treat remediation as urgent.
Serial number: AV26-241 Date: March 16, 2026 Updated: June 23, 2026 Between March 9 and 15, 2026, CISA published ICS advisories to address vulnerabilities in the following products: Apeman Cameras ID71 – all versions Ceragon Siklu MultiHaul and EtherHaul Series – multiple versions Honeywell IQ4x BMS Controller – multiple versions and models Inductive Automation Ignition Software – versions prior to 8.3.0 Lantronix EDS3000PS – version 3.1.0.0R2 Lantronix EDS5000 – version 2.1.0.0R3 Siemens Heliox EV Chargers – version Heliox Mobile DC 40 kW EV Charging Station Siemens Heliox EV Chargers – version Heliox Flex 180 kW EV Charging Station Siemens RUGGEDCOM APE1808 Devices – all versions Siemens SIDIS Prime – versions prior to V4.0.800 Siemens SIMATIC – multiple versions and models Trane Tracer Concierge – versions prior to v6.3.2310 Trane Tracer SC – versions prior to v4.4_SP7 Trane Tracer SC+ – versions prior to v6.3.2310 Update 1 On June 23, 2026, Cybersecurity and Infrastructure Security Agency (CISA) added CVE-2025-67038 affecting Lantronix EDS5000 to their Known Exploited Vulnerabilities (KEV) Database. The Cyber Centre encourages users and administrators to review the provided web link, perform the suggested mitigations and apply the necessary updates if available.
